When it comes to Valentine’s Day hair, the biggest trend isn’t about dramatic transformations or chasing the latest look - it’s about making the extra effort to feel special.
According to Andreas Wild, Senior Stylist at our Notting Hill salon, date night hair is deeply personal. “It’s less about a big change and more about how you feel,” he explains. “When you feel confident, sexy, and comfortable, that’s when your hair really works for you.”
One of the simplest yet most impactful ways to elevate your look? Book in for a blow-dry. There’s something undeniably powerful about sitting in the chair, having someone else take care of the details, and walking out feeling polished and elevated. It signals intention - to yourself and to your partner. It shows you’re excited, present, and ready for the moment.
For Valentine’s Day 2026, expect hair that looks effortless but intentional. Think hair that still feels like you, just turned up a notch. Whether it’s loose lived-in waves or softly brushed volume, the goal isn’t perfection - it’s confidence.
